Required Skills

Java Developer

Work Authorization

  • Us Citizen

  • Green Card

Preferred Employment

  • Corp-Corp

Employment Type

  • Consulting/Contract

education qualification

  • UG :- - Not Required

  • PG :- - Not Required

Other Information

  • No of position :- ( )

  • Post :- 16th Mar 2021

JOB DETAIL

Job Description:
E-Commerce Application Developer III will be working in a fast-paced environment on modern web and e-commerce applications.

Responsibilities:
Participate in software design, development, documentation, and implementation using SAP Commerce and meet project objectives within specified time frame parameters and defined requirements.
Develop high quality code that meets business objectives, quality standards and secure web development guidelines.
Provide strong testing and debugging skills at all levels, including unit, system, integration, and performance testing.
Review, analyze, and solution change requests to determine complexity and provide resource/cost estimates.
Train and transfer knowledge to other team members, users and stakeholders as required

Education and Experience:
Requires a bachelor's degree or an equivalent combination of education and experience.
Requires at least 5 years related experience.
Certification in SAP Hybris Development is a plus
Thorough knowledge of eCommerce platforms such as Hybris. Broad knowledge of  programming languages such as Java, .NET, J2EE, Spring, Python, Perl, and PHP.
Understanding of web services and APIs like RESTful and SOAP.
Knows Agile practices for development.
Knows design patterns, UML, and object-oriented programming.
Experience handling database schemas in source code.
Knows modernized development process best practice that leverage automated builds, automated testing, and DevOps support.
Must be able to communicate effectively with both end users and IT staff, as well as business management.

Knowledge, Skills, and Abilities:
Strong knowledge of SAP Hybris development
Good understanding about Hybris Tomcat cluster environment, Apache web server, F5 load balancer, CDN
Java technologies and design patterns: EJB, JMS, JSP, and Java Servlets
Framework: Spring, Hybris
Database technology: JDBC, spring JDBC
Servers: Apache web server, Hybris Tomcat cluster environment
Strong knowledge of SAP Hybris components
PCM, Search and Browse, Cart, Checkout, Order orchestration, workflow & promotions
Hybris type system
Assisted Services Module
B2B & B2C accelerator
Backoffice usage and customization
Solr Customization
Hotfolders and Smartedit
Flexible Queries, ImpEx, Data Modeling, Cache, Cron Jobs
Hands on experience with JSON, XML, RESTful, SOAP architectures
Hands on experience with JAM stack, HTML5, DHTML, Stylesheets (CSS), JavaScript, jQuery, and respective browser compatibility issues (Internet Explorer, Firefox, Safari, Chrome).
Hands on experience with JavaScript frameworks - Bootstrap, Angular, React, or Vue.js
Comfortable using tools such as Azure DevOps and familiar with SDLC process
Knowledge of development life cycle best practices including version control, QA, build/release management, CI, and regression testing.
Datahub development and integration to SAP ERP/ SAP PI.
Working Knowledge of Synchronous Order Management and Asynchronous Order Management connecting with SAP ERP
Working knowledge of web analytics solutions such as Google analytics is a plus.
Experience with Spartacus/Hybris 2011 experience is a plus
Overall experience working with e-commerce systems development in a large, corporate environment.
Ability to work in a globally distributed environment
Good communication skills
Good track-record of executing in a dynamic, team-based environment
Adept at understanding customer challenges, navigating from problem to resolution and communicating process and resolution effectively both verbally and in writing
Demonstrated ability to interact comfortably with all levels of management and staff
Knowledge of Agile methodology and experience working in a fast-paced Scrum environment.

Company Information